Author/Affiliation: Mohamed AlmekkawyAn FPGA Implementation of Resource-Optimized Dynamic Digital Beamformer for a Portable Ultrasound Imaging System
Advances in Science, Technology and Engineering Systems Journal,
Volume 3,
Issue 4,
Page # 59–71,
2018;
DOI: 10.25046/aj030408
Abstract:
This paper presents a resource-friendly dynamic digital beamformer for a portable ultrasound imaging system based on a single field-programmable gate array (FPGA). The core of the ultrasound imaging system is a 128- channel receive beamformer with fully dynamic focusing embedded in a single FPGA chip, which operates at a frequency of 40 MHz. The Rx…
